1. Speed & Motor Power

Commuters need an e-bike that can match urban traffic speeds while complying with Illinois' e-bike regulations.

 Class 1 E-Bikes: Pedal-assist only, with a max speed of 20 mph. Ideal for city paths and casual rides.

 Class 2 E-Bikes: Throttle-powered options reaching up to 20 mph, providing extra convenience.

 Class 3 E-Bikes: Pedal-assist with speeds up to 28 mph, perfect for long-distance commuting.

2. Battery Life & Range

Your commute length determines the battery capacity needed. Key aspects to consider:

��� Battery Range: Entry-level e-bikes offer 20-40 miles per charge, while high-performance models can exceed 60 miles.
��� Charging Time: Standard batteries take 4-6 hours to fully recharge. Fast-charging options reduce downtime.
��� Removable vs. Integrated Batteries: Removable batteries allow easy charging, while integrated ones offer a sleeker look.

3. Comfort & Ride Quality

A comfortable e-bike is crucial for daily commuting. Look for these features:

Suspension: Front or full suspension absorbs road bumps, providing a smooth ride.
Ergonomic Design: Adjustable handlebars and padded seats prevent strain on long rides.
Frame Material: Lightweight aluminum frames improve maneuverability, while steel frames offer durability.

5. Safety Features to Consider

Safety is a crucial factor when selecting the best electric bike for commuting, especially in busy Illinois cities. When riding in traffic or on multi-use trails, these features will enhance your safety:

��� Integrated Lights: Front and rear LED lights improve visibility during early morning or evening commutes. Some models even include brake-activated lights for added safety.

 


��� Hydraulic or Mechanical Disc Brakes: Reliable braking systems are essential for stopping quickly in urban environments. Disc brakes provide excellent stopping power, especially in wet conditions.
��� Reflective Tires & Strips: E-bikes with reflective sidewalls or built-in reflectors help increase visibility in low-light conditions.
��� Horn or Bell: Alerting pedestrians and other cyclists is vital when riding through city streets or busy bike paths.
��� Fenders & Chain Guards: Protecting yourself from water, dirt, and road debris ensures a cleaner, more comfortable ride.
